12 | Cisco RV0XX u-boot sets MEM=2048 as boot param. We assume that at least |
||
13 | 4MB (mem_alloc_size) of ram is needed to run linux on cavium boards, so |
||
14 | if mem < 4M - ignore it and set default value |
